The types of the tensors in `values` must match the schema for the fields specified in `field_names`. All the tensors in `values` must have a common shape prefix, *batch_shape*. The `sizes` tensor specifies repeat counts for each field. The repeat count (last dimension) of a each tensor in `values` must be greater than or equal to corresponding repeat count in `sizes`. A `message_type` name must be provided to give context for the field names. The actual message descriptor can be looked up either in the linked-in descriptor pool or a filename provided by the caller using the `descriptor_source` attribute. For the most part, the mapping between Proto field types and TensorFlow dtypes is straightforward. However, there are a few special cases: - A proto field that contains a submessage or group can only be converted to `DT_STRING` (the serialized submessage). This is to reduce the complexity of the API. The resulting string can be used as input to another instance of the decode_proto op. - TensorFlow lacks support for unsigned integers. The ops represent uint64 types as a `DT_INT64` with the same twos-complement bit pattern (the obvious way). Unsigned int32 values can be represented exactly by specifying type `DT_INT64`, or using twos-complement if the caller specifies `DT_INT32` in the `output_types` attribute. The `descriptor_source` attribute selects the source of protocol descriptors to consult when looking up `message_type`. This may be: - An empty string or "local://", in which case protocol descriptors are created for C++ (not Python) proto definitions linked to the binary. - A file, in which case protocol descriptors are created from the file, which is expected to contain a `FileDescriptorSet` serialized as a string. NOTE: You can build a `descriptor_source` file using the `--descriptor_set_out` and `--include_imports` options to the protocol compiler `protoc`. - A "bytes://", in which protocol descriptors are created from ``, which is expected to be a `FileDescriptorSet` serialized as a string. Args: sizes: A `Tensor` of type `int32`. Tensor of int32 with shape `[batch_shape, len(field_names)]`. values: A list of `Tensor` objects. List of tensors containing values for the corresponding field. field_names: A list of `strings`. List of strings containing proto field names. message_type: A `string`. Name of the proto message type to decode. descriptor_source: An optional `string`. Defaults to `"local://"`. name: A name for the operation (optional). Returns: A `Tensor` of type `string`.
